Nevada Pricing in Context

In Nevada, CPT code G0408 (Follow-Up Inpatient Consultation, Complex, Physicians Typically Spend 35 Minutes Communicating With The Patient Via Telehealth) carries an average Medicare payment of $76.97 — 1% below the national benchmark of $78.02. 10 providers across the state submitted claims for this procedure in 2023, performing 155 total services. Individual payments in NV ranged from N/A at the low end to N/A at the high end, reflecting differences in provider setting (office vs. facility), modifiers, and the specific geographic locality code applied within the state.

The average billed charge in Nevada is $240.01, which is the figure uninsured patients would most likely encounter before any negotiation or charity discount. Medicare, by statute, only reimburses the allowed amount — the balance between billed and paid is written off under provider participation agreements. Insured patients generally pay a negotiated rate that falls between these two figures; the exact amount depends on plan design, deductible status, and in-network participation. Because Nevada sits below the national Medicare average, commercial rates in the state may also run lower than the US median.

Using RAND 2024 commercial-to-Medicare ratios for Temporary Procedures procedures, the estimated commercial insurance price in Nevada lands near $233.97, with self-pay cash prices typically around $139.12. Before scheduling, patients can request a Good Faith Estimate under the No Surprises Act, compare cash rates from hospital Machine-Readable Files, and confirm whether the provider is in-network with their specific plan.
